Adatok olvasása fájlból.

Olvasás, az adatok01.dat fájlból

<?php
//fájl utvonala
$adatok_fajl="./adatok01.dat";

//Adatfájl megnyítása olvasásra (r), és ellenőrzése, hogy létezik e a keresett fájl
if (!($fm = fopen($adatok_fajl, "r"))) {
die ("A (z) $adatok_fajl állomány nem nyitható meg.");
}

//Az adat fájlt, húsz bájtjának beolvasása, mely, legalább félmillió találat beolvasásához elegendő.
$adatok = (int) fread($fm, 20); // int=integer, azaz egészszámok olvasása.

// Adat fájl tartalmának kiíratása
echo ">h5>>u>Az adatok01.dat fájl tartalma:>/u> >span class='sargah'> $adatok>/span> >/h5>";
fclose($fm); //Eddigi munkamenet lezárása
?>

Programunk eredménye:

Az adatok01.dat fájl tartalma: 1001101

 


 

Ha a php programban, rossz utvonalat, vagy fájl nevet írtunk, ezt az üzenetet kapjuk:

Warning: fopen(./adat01.dat) [function.fopen]: failed to open stream: No such file or directory in C:\Program Files\Apache Group\Apache2\htdocs\phpweblapok\php_7\fwrite7_232\adat_olvasas01.php on line 35
A (z) ./adat01.dat állomány nem nyitható meg.